
ams OSRAM AS7225 IoT Smart Lighting Directors
ams OSRAM AS7225 IoT Smart Lighting Directors incorporate an embedded digital tri-stimulus chromatic 'calibrated for life' nano-optic sensor providing direct CIE1931 XYZ and CIE 1976 u'v' coordinate mapping. Adaptive algorithmic support enables a companion microprocessor to implement closed-loop, autonomous adjustment of variable CCT and daylight responsive LED lamps and luminaires. The AS7225 lighting directors are pre-calibrated and designed for rapid integration into white-tunable and daylight responsive luminaire designs, delivering directives to the local microprocessor via an industry-standard I2C bus.Features
- Accurate supervision of variable CCT and spectrally tunable lighting
- XYZ tri-stimulus chromatic sensing complemented by algorithmic closed loop target CCT and lux tuning directives
- Built-in support for daylighting
- When used as Native support for specific I²C add-in ambient light sensors, such as the arms TSL4531
- Automatic spectral and lumen maintenance over temperature and time
- Autonomous color point and lumen output adjustment resulting in automatic spectral and lumen maintenance
- Simple addressable system interface
- Direct register/tuning command read and write (I²C), with interrupt on directive-ready
- Rapid luminaire integration
- Simple register-based commands to control and configure key light-tuning supervisory and IoT sensor expansion functions
- Complete data on lit environment
- Readable registers for CIE 1931 and 1975 color-point coordinates, CCT, duv, and lux
- Lifetime-calibrated sensing with no drift over time or temperature
- Nano-optic silicon interference filters
- Small package and wide operating range with critical optics built-in
- 20-pin LGA package 4.5 x 4.7 x 2.5mm, 0⁰C to +85⁰C
Applications
- Variable CCT chromatic tuning luminaires and systems:
- Daylighting-responsive luminaires and systems
- Commercial, retail, and residential white tunable/Kelvin-changing LED lighting systems
- Smart lighting systems
